    A great look behind the scenes.

    This DVD was a so good that I have watched it about ten times.It's nice to hear what was really going on from the wrestlers themselves.Even though ECW was basically a commercial(they couldn't get on TV so they just bought an hour of advertising time and ran the show) for all but the last year of it's existence, it's still surprising to learn that the wrestlers were handling all the merchandise and even answering the phones.It's even more surprising to learn how many people weren't getting paid on a regular basis.And it's down right mind blowing to learn that the people who weren't getting paid were the ones who stuck around the longest.I really only have two problems with this DVD.First, they only interviewed people who were contracted by the WWE at the time of filming and the reason why is extremely clear.Vince McMayhem wanted to make sure that no one told the truth about him and how he worked long and hard to destroy ECW, just like he did to the NWA.And he succeeded, his boys were "team players" and I wouldn't be surprised if Vince actually scripted their interviews.The second thing I didn't like was how they pretty much glossed over the TNN year.Heyman talked about how he hated TNN but they never explained any of the on screen madness from that final year.I would have loved to know why Billy Corgan showed up for two minutes and was never seen again.But I guess it would have been impossible to cover everything so I can't really complain.This is a definite must see for anyone who ever liked wrestling.

    Pretty good documentary on ECW and WCW and WWF

    I had my doubts about seeing the video, I thought it was going to be biased against ECW which partially it is with Paul Heyman being the loudmouth leader but it takes in various viewpoints from Vince McMahon, Eric Bischoff, Chris Benoit, Rey Mysterio, Steve Austin and others all talking about what made ECW so cool.

    Make no doubt about it, ECW lived up to its tagline "The leader of Extreme" wrestling put up fabulous show despite a low budget (many of these shows looked like and were filmed in run down arenas).

    I liked the way they also played classic matches from the era, so if your new to ECW and wondered if the hype about is real, then you'll see it is.

    Its great to see the interviews too explaining how they did certain storyline, Steve Austin's reign in ECW, which basically was a crybaby gimmick cheapshotting Eric Bischoff for firing of WCW, but it lead to Austin being a bigger star.

    We see the evolution the Lucha Libre wrestling invading ECW, something that WCW would adopt so ECW was the first to create certain standards that the WWF and WCW would follow.

    Bottom line is this is a great video/DVD, its well worth buying or renting wrestling fans.

    • Anecdotes
      Raven's Nest crucifying the Sandman took place at "ECW High Incident" on October 26, 1996. The show was released on home video, though the crucifixion was not included, and the footage went unseen until it was included here.
    • Gaffes
      Trisa Hayes (Beulah McGillicutty) had posed for Penthouse Magazine sometime prior to arriving in ECW. However, because of WWE's business relationship with Playboy at the time of this DVD, Tommy Dreamer had to say that she was a Playboy Playmate. For the record, Tommy Dreamer, real name Thomas Laughlin, is married to Trisa Hayes in real life. Yes, WWE made Dreamer lie about what magazine his wife had appeared in prior to her ECW debut.
